NoseGo's "Next Week's Adventure" at Paradigm Gallery!

Wild animals unleashing their inner ferocity amidst a landscape of pop culture critters, this is the brave new world of "Next Week's Adventure." The solo exhibit of NoseGo's work twists iconic imagery from various sources alongside beasts both common and exotic. As you can see with the above examples, the end results are striking, humorous and memorable.
"Next Week's Adventure" opens on Friday, April 27th with a reception from 6-10PM and will remain available for viewing through June 16th at Paradigm Gallery, 2020 South St., Philadelphia, PA 19146.

Otto Bjornik's Revenge of the Wolves custom Munnys and Dunnys!

Otto Bjornik decided to make his designer toy customization a family affair, enlisting the aid of his little sister to hand sew clothing for various figures in his newest series, "Revenge of the Wolves." I have quite the soft spot when it comes to fairy tales, but Bjornik definitely hit it out of the park here. He's even crafted quite the intricate story of his own:
The rumbling in her babies' tummies is too much for Lyca to bear. It has been days since they've last eaten, not since her husband was viciously killed while foraging for food. Every night, Lyca and her little ones visit the bluffs where she and her husband first fell in love. There, she wails for their loss and longingly calls out for him in the vast emptiness. But the only sound that answers is the echo of her cubs' whimpers and the growling of their tummies.She must snap out of her grief and feed her starving babies. With a mother's instincts and a widow's vindictiveness, Lyca vows to avenge her husband's murder. She already got rid of the lumberjack. All she has to do now is devise a plan to get that rabbit Lago once and for all.
Bjornik plans to sell the toys in pairs: a 3" dunny Wolf Cub with a 3" dunny Red Riding Hood being $200, while a 7" munny Wolf with a 3" dunny Red Riding Hood will be $500. There will also be a Lago figure revealed on the 24th at 9PM EST, when the series becomes available for sale in Bjornik's online shop. But if anyone is interested in buying a complete set (7" munny Wolf, two 3" dunny Wolf Cubs, and a 3" dunny Red Riding Hood), then they should contact Bjornik prior to the 24th… that's a pre-order exclusive offer.

Custom "Boba Fett" Mini-Munny by David Kraig


Artist David Kraig hit the ground running in the custom toy scene, and most recently he was asked by a collector to create a custom Mini-Munny themed off Star Wars own intergalactic bounty hunter, "Boba Fett"... and above is the result! This 4" figure is jam packed with detail and I am still loving the cartoony style that David brings to each one of his customs. He mentions that this custom was created with super sculpey, acrylic paints and some leather that he fashioned for his belt... RAD! Sket-One x Universal Records's Record Store Day Sampler!

This weekend marks another year's Record Store Day, an annual event wherein record companies make releases that will be solely available through brick-and-mortar record shops. So on April 21st, Record Store Day happens and Sket-One is in on it! The above Universal Records Sampler CD and matching signed print are designed by Sket-One, though I can't find any more on their release than Sket-One mentions on his Facebook. Kidrobot's Munnyworld 2012 Custom Contest Announced!

Customizers: get your paintbrushes started! It's that time again, for Kidrobot's Munnyworld Contest. Create your own Munny custom & upload it to Kidrobot's Facebook Munnyworld Contest page between May 1st and May 31st to be entered. And, to help you out, Kidrobot are running a massive sale on Munnys… buy one, get a second (of equal or lesser value) at 50% off!
So what's at stake? Well…
In the Best In Show category, there are two awards: one for People's Choice, the design with the most votes, and one for Kidrobot's Choice, chosen from all submissions by the company themselves. These winners will receive a $200 Gift Card, a Glossy Mega Munny, 1 of each Mini-Munnyworld figure and 1 of each of the 7" Munnyworld figures.

For Best In Character, there are seven winners (one for each of the seven Munny designs) that each receive: a $100 Gift Card, 1 of each Mini-Munnyworld figure and 1 of each of the 7" Munnyworld figures.

And, of course, the Best In Category awards: Best Use of Color, Best Use of Food, Best Parent/Child Collaboration, Best Use of Pop Culture, Scariest, Best Mecha-nized, and the ubiquitous Open/Misc. And each of these seven winners will get a $50 Gift Card and 1 of each Mini-Munny figure.
